Abstract
In recent years, the relatively long period seismic waves have been observed in the various earthquakes, and the resonances of the high-rise buildings during earthquakes have been reported around the same time. Usually, the natural period of the isolation system is about 3 seconds, but it needed to be extended. Therefore we propose a super-long-period active seismic isolation system as a method for extending the natural period. In this paper, we designed a control system for it using the model-matching-method, and selected the optimum variables of transfer function using genetic algorithm.
